The potential of high resolution ultrasonic analysis (HRUS) in humic acid colloidal properties research has been demonstrated. Sodium salts of humic acids from soil and lignite showed similar behaviour, supporting the hypothesis that, at both neutral and alkaline pH, they aggregate from very low concentration. The same conclusion can be reached for solutions at high ionic strength. We tried to apply the same procedure as used for the study of micellization and determination of critical micelle concentration of common surfactants. As expected, our experiments did not show the same break as demonstrated on the HRUS records for sodium dodecyl sulfate, at least in the range of measured concentration (i.e. from 0.001 up to 10 g/L). The colloidal state of humic acids in aqueous solution is very sensitive to the presence of other, both charged and neutral, molecules.
